The Heart of Celebrations in Paducah, KY

Walker Hall was born out of a pure love for gathering and movement. The original owners initially opened the building because they wanted a beautiful, dedicated space to ballroom dance. That joyful, elegant, and vibrant energy remains built right into the foundations of everything we do today.

Designed for Unforgettable Moments

Our newly refinished facility offers an expansive yet flexible layout that easily adapts to your event vision. 

A beautiful, open-concept venue located right in the historic heart of the city.

A magnificent, solid oak dance floor that serves as the centerpiece of the room, giving your guests all the space they need to celebrate.

A permanent, built-in stage that is ideal for your head table, a live band, your DJ, or a keynote presenter.

An in-house, high-quality audio setup ready to handle your announcements, speeches, and background music.

In the Heart of Historic Downtown Paducah

We are proudly located in the Historic Downtown area of Paducah, Kentucky.  For your convenience, parking is easy and situated directly adjacent to the building. Our central location puts you and your attendees within comfortable walking distance of the world-renowned National Quilt Museum, which features stunning exhibits of both modern and antique quilts. Historic downtown Paducah also offers a wonderful collection of unique shopping opportunities, local art galleries, antique shops, and seasonal cultural events to explore.
